The handset itself, the Motorola Q9 is in truth a smart phone in terms of its capabilities.



It is thin, 11.8 mm only and yet manages to pack in an operating system none other than Windows Mobile 6 (this ends most of your compatibility woes as most office work can be carried on to the Q9 with ease).

Features include Quad-Band (EDGE/GPRS) functionality, video capture and playback at 30 fps, HSDPA, Bluetooth A2DP, 256 mb of internal memory, a microSD slot, a 320 x 240 display, and a 2 megapixel camera. The Motorola Q9 is rumoured to become available in the second quarter of this year.
